Anakin

Anakin (Aerospace eNgineering Assistant for Kinematics, Inertia and dyNamics) is a Matlab framework that defines a number of classes to facilitate modeling and solving Classical Mechanics problems in Aerospace Engineering and other disciplines.

Installation

Installation requires simply that you download Anakin and add the base directory to your Matlab path.

Dependencies

A recent version of Matlab is needed to run the code. The Symbolic Math Toolbox is required to use most of the functionality. Anakin has been developed in Matlab R2016b Academic version. However, R2018a or later is recommended as it includes the live script functionality (optional).

Quick usage guide

Anakin full documentation can be found in ??.

It is recommended that you first import the Anakin package with

import anakin.*

If you do not, then you will need to access all classes with the anakin. prefix, e.g. anakin.vector.

Currently Anakin defines the following classes:

  • vector: vectors
  • basis: creation of vector bases
  • frame: creation of reference frames

The description of the properties and methods of each class is included in the header comments of each code file.

Testing

Unit tests are found in the /test subdirectory. After adding the Anakin package to your Matlab path, you can run all tests by executing runtests from this subdirectory.
